Omio recommends booking the bus as it is the most popular option from Covilha to Porto among Omio's users. If you are prioritising price, take the bus, with an average ticket price of €10 For those with little time, consider booking a bus, which has an average total journey time of 3h 56m. If you are seeking to minimise your carbon footprint, the train is your best option, with estimated CO2 emissions of 0.0 - 0.1kg. Average ticket prices depend on the travel mode: a bus costs an average of €10, while a train costs an average of €23.
Distance: 83 miles (134 km)

Tickets start at around €10 compared to roughly €39 in fuel and tolls — a saving of about €29. The journey takes 3h 26m versus 2h 32m by car, so you'll arrive a bit later, but you can use the time productively rather than spending it behind the wheel. No parking to sort, no fuel stops, and most coaches have Wi-Fi and power outlets.
Driving is worth considering if you're on a tight schedule, travelling as a group (where fuel costs split several ways), or want the flexibility to stop along the way.

- Around 26 buses per day.
- Around 4 trains per day.
However, we recommend checking specific travel dates for your route between Covilha and Porto as scheduled services by bus and train can vary by season or day of the week.
- Trains mostly depart from Covilhã and arrive in Porto - Campanhã.
- Buses mostly depart from Covilhã, Alameda da Europa (Central de Camionagem) and arrive in Porto, Terminal Intermodal de Campanhã.
- Travel with Comboios De Portugal to go to Porto by train.
- Travel with Citi Express, FlixBus, Rede Expressos, BlaBlaCar to go to Porto by bus.
- 12 direct buses per day with Citi Express, FlixBus, Rede Expressos, BlaBlaCar.
